How do you print architectural drawings?

1. Select File> Print> Drawing Sheet Setup from the menu to display the Drawing Sheet Setup dialog.

2. Under the Drawing Scale option, type in the scale at which you want to print.

3. Select File> Print> Print Preview , then select Window> Fill Window to see how the plan will be printed on the paper.

What printer is used for blueprints?

When you bring your originals to the printer, your blueprints will be created using a machine that is commonly known as a blueline printer. Unlike a conventional printer, which scans and prints documents using ink, a blueline printer creates exact copies through the use of a diazo process.28 oct. 2020

What size should architectural drawings be printed?

What is the standard blueprint paper size? Blueprints and house plans will come in several standard sizes. Two of the most common architectural drawing sizes are 18” x 24” and 24” x 36”, but you can also find them in 30” x 42” and 36” x “48” sizes. Large sizes are necessary on bigger and more expensive properties.

What are the 6 types of construction drawings?

1. Plans.

2. Interior and exterior elevations.

3. Building and wall sections.

4. Interior and exterior details.

5. Schedules and room finishes.

6. Framing and utility plans.

How do I print in Revit 2020?

1. Click File tab (Print).

2. In the Print dialog, for Name, select a printer.

3. (Optional) Click Properties to configure the printer.

4. (Optional) Select Print to File.

5. Under Print Range, specify whether you are printing the current window, a visible portion of current window, or selected views/sheets.

How do I make Revit print faster?

1. Upgrade the PDF driver to the latest version.

2. Reduce the resolution specified in the PDF Printer properties (600DPI or lower).

3. Use a PDF printer that handles non-rectangular crop regions correctly.
